 Enhanced paint for microwave/millimeter wave radiometric detection applications and method of road marker detection

Adding a quantity of metallic shot or particles of other materials having a high dielectric constant to the thermoplastic paint in the mixing pot of ordinary roadway marker fixation equipment, which extrudes the paint and applies same to the roadway surface, enhances the MMW radiometric visibility of the marker without adverse effect to the affixation equipment. Vehicles containing MMW radiometers directed down toward the roadway surface moves along the roadway surface is able to automatically sense microwave/millimeter wave energy from a marker in the vehicles path. In one system, the sensed energy is used in conjunction with other apparatus to assist to guide the vehicle within a traffic lane. In another system, the sensed energy is decoded and displayed as pertinent information for the vehicle's driver.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ION In accordance with the forgoing objects, an improved roadway marker detection method employs a vehicle or other wheeled platform capable of movement along the roadway surface.
The vehicle supports a downwardly inclined looking radiometer a short distance above the roadway.
The vehicle is then moved along the roadway and the MMW radiometric energy, reflected and/or emitted from the various patches of road surface and viewed as the vehicle progresses forward, is monitored and may be displayed.
Any roadway markers encountered along the way are detected by a significant decrease in energy received by the radiometer as a result of viewing energy from the "cold" sky.
Unlike prior systems, the foregoing method distinguishes markers in rain or fog and in day or at night, with wet or snow covered roadways.
Markers are detected passively.
It is not necessary to emit electromagnetic radiation into the environment to make the detection, minimizing risks to personnel and avoiding possible interference to other electronics equipment.
Moreover, since artificial illumination is unnecessary, the roadway infrastructure requirements are simplified.
In accordance with another aspect to the invention, a new roadway marker paint possesses enhanced MMW radiometric energy reflection characteristics obtained by incorporation of metal particles and/or high dielectric particles within the thermoplastic material of ordinary road marker paint.
A preferred embodiment of the enhanced radiometric paint includes size 20 or 30 iron shot with the iron shot comprising approximately 30% of the paint mixture by volume.
When the foregoing inspection procedure is made of markers constructed in that way, the decrease in detected temperature is larger than before on some surfaces, such as asphalt, although the change is not as great on concrete.
This evidences an increased radiometric contrast between the marker and the adjacent pavement.
As a benefit the new radiometric paint may be applied to the roadway using existing paint striping equipment
